Surface Mount SOIC
Resistor Networks
SOIC Series
Tested for COTS applications
Both narrow and wide body versions available
Standard JEDEC 8, 14, 16, and 20 pin packages
Ultra-stable TaNSil
®
resistors on silicon substrates
RoHS compliant and Sn/Pb terminations available
IRC’s TaNSil
®
SOIC resistor networks are the perfect solution for high volume applications that demand a small
wiring board footprint. The .050" lead spacing provides higher lead density, increased component count,
lower resistor cost, and high reliability.
The tantalum nitride film system on silicon provides precision tolerance, exceptional TCR tracking, low cost
and miniature package. Excellent performance in harsh, humid environments is a trademark of IRC’s self-pas-
sivating TaNSil
®
resistor film.
The SOIC series is ideally suited for the latest surface mount assembly techniques and each lead can be
100% visually inspected. The compliant gull wing leads relieve thermal expansion and contraction stresses
created by soldering and temperature excursions.
For applications requiring high performance resistor networks in a low cost, surface mount package, specify
IRC SOIC resistor networks.
